Shell Quoting Rules¶
When to use shell vs command:
- Use
shellwhen you need: - Shell features: pipes (
|), redirects (>,<), wildcards (*) - Command substitution:
$(command)or`command` - Environment variable expansion:
$VAR -
Shell scripting:
if,for,whileloops -
Use
command(see below) when: - You have a fixed command with known arguments
- You don't need shell interpretation
- You want to avoid quoting issues
- You want better security (no shell injection)
Quoting in shell:
# Good - quotes protect spaces
- shell: echo "hello world"
# Good - single quotes prevent variable expansion
- shell: echo 'The $PATH is set'
# Template variables - use quotes if they might contain spaces
- shell: echo "User: {{username}}"
# Multiple commands
- shell: |
cd /tmp
echo "Working in $(pwd)"
ls -la

Security: Shell vs Command¶
Shell injection risk:
# UNSAFE if user_input contains "; rm -rf /"
- shell: echo "{{user_input}}"
# SAFE - no shell interpretation
- command:
argv: ["echo", "{{user_input}}"]
When to use each:
shell: Trust the input, need shell featurescommand: Don't trust input, simple command execution

Supported Archive Formats¶
- tar - Uncompressed tar archives (
.tar) - tar.gz - Gzip compressed tar archives (
.tar.gz) - tgz - Alternative gzip tar extension (
.tgz) - zip - ZIP archives (
.zip)
Format is detected automatically from the file extension (case-insensitive).
How strip_components Works¶
# Archive structure:
# project-1.0/src/main.go
# project-1.0/src/utils.go
# project-1.0/README.md
# strip_components: 0 (default)
# Result: dest/project-1.0/src/main.go
# strip_components: 1
# Result: dest/src/main.go
# strip_components: 2
# Result: dest/main.go
Files with fewer path components than strip_components are skipped.
Security Features¶
All extracted paths are validated to prevent:
- Path traversal attacks - Blocks
../sequences - Absolute paths - Prevents extracting to system paths
- Symlink escapes - Validates symlink targets stay within destination
These protections are always active and cannot be disabled.

How Checksum Works¶
The checksum field supports both SHA256 and MD5:
# SHA256 (64 hexadecimal characters) - recommended
checksum: "e2bc0b3e4b64111ec117295c088bde5f00eeed1567999ff77bc859d7df70078e"
# MD5 (32 hexadecimal characters) - legacy support
checksum: "5d41402abc4b2a76b9719d911017c592"
How it works:
- If destination exists, calculate its checksum
- If checksums match → skip download (idempotent)
- If checksums differ → download new version
- After download, verify checksum matches expected value
Security Features¶
All downloads include these security features:
- Atomic writes - Downloads to temp file, verifies, then renames (prevents partial downloads)
- Checksum verification - Prevents man-in-the-middle attacks (when checksum provided)
- HTTPS support - Secure downloads over TLS
- Timeout protection - Prevents hanging on slow connections

Service States¶
| State | Linux (systemd) | macOS (launchd) |
|---|---|---|
started |
systemctl start |
launchctl bootstrap / kickstart |
stopped |
systemctl stop |
launchctl kill |
restarted |
systemctl restart |
launchctl kickstart -k |
reloaded |
systemctl reload |
Same as restart |
Idempotency¶
Service operations are idempotent:
- Unit/plist files: Only updated if content changed
- Service state: Checked before changing
- Enable status: Only changed if different
# First run: Creates unit, reloads daemon, starts service, enables on boot
# Second run: No changes (unit unchanged, service already running and enabled)
- name: Deploy service
service:
name: myapp
state: started
enabled: true
unit:
content: |
[Unit]
Description=My App
[Service]
ExecStart=/usr/local/bin/myapp
[Install]
WantedBy=multi-user.target
become: true
Platform Detection¶
Mooncake automatically detects the platform and uses the appropriate service manager:
- Linux: Uses systemd (
systemctl) - macOS: Uses launchd (
launchctl) - Windows: Not yet supported

Key Behaviors¶
Never Changed:
# Assertions always report changed: false
- assert:
command:
cmd: echo "test"
register: result
# result.changed is always false
Fail Fast:
# Execution stops immediately on assertion failure
- assert:
file:
path: /missing/file
exists: true
# This fails - subsequent steps won't run
- name: This won't execute
shell: echo "skipped"
Detailed Error Messages:
assertion failed (command): expected exit code 0, got exit code 1 (false)
assertion failed (file): expected file exists: true, got file exists: false (/tmp/missing)
assertion failed (http): expected HTTP 200, got HTTP 404 (https://example.com)

unless¶
Skip step if command succeeds (conditional idempotency):
- name: Create user
shell: useradd myuser
unless: id myuser
# Skips if user already exists (exit code 0)
The unless command is executed before the step. If it exits with code 0 (success), the step is skipped:
- name: Install package
shell: apt install nginx
unless: dpkg -l | grep nginx
become: true
# Skips if nginx is already installed

changed_when¶
Override changed status based on expression (shell commands only):
- name: Check if update needed
shell: git fetch && git status
register: git_status
changed_when: "'behind' in result.stdout"
Expression has access to result.rc, result.stdout, result.stderr.
failed_when¶
Override failure status based on expression (shell commands only):
- name: Command that may return 2
shell: ./script.sh
failed_when: "result.rc != 0 and result.rc != 2"
Useful for commands where certain non-zero exit codes are acceptable.

Key Features¶
Reusability: Write once, use everywhere Type Safety: Parameters validated before execution Idempotency: Presets inherit step idempotency Platform-aware: Can detect and adapt to OS/package managers Composable: Use with all standard step features (when, tags, register)
Limitations¶
- No Nesting: Presets cannot call other presets (architectural constraint)
- Flat Parameters: No nested parameter structures (use object type for complex data)
- Sequential Execution: Steps run in order, not parallel
Note: Preset steps support includes, loops, and conditionals - the preset definition is static, but steps can be dynamically expanded.
